First true insect

According to Official Guinness Records,

The earliest true insect is Rhyniognatha hirsti, currently known only from a fossilised head preserved in a fragment of Rhynie chert from Aberdeenshire, Scotland. It lived during the early Devonian Period, approximately 400 million years ago.
